Psalms 104

104Bless the LORD, O my soul! O LORD my God, Thou art very great; Thou art clothed with splendor and majesty,H1288H3068H5315H3068H430H3966H1431H3847H1935H1926
2Covering Thyself with light as with a cloak, Stretching out heaven like a [tent] curtain.H5844H216H8008H5186H8064H3407
3He lays the beams of His upper chambers in the waters; He makes the clouds His chariot; He walks upon the wings of the wind;H7136H5944H4325H7760H5645H7398H1980H3671H7307
4He makes the winds His messengers, Flaming fire His ministers.H6213H4397H7307H8334H3857H784
5He established the earth upon its foundations, So that it will not totter forever and ever.H3245H4349H776H4131H5769H5703
6Thou didst cover it with the deep as with a garment; The waters were standing above the mountains.H3680H8415H3830H4325H5975H2022
7At Thy rebuke they fled; At the sound of Thy thunder they hurried away.H4480H1606H5127H6963H7482H2648
8The mountains rose; the valleys sank down To the place which Thou didst establish for them.H5927H2022H3381H1237H4725H2088H3245
9Thou didst set a boundary that they may not pass over; That they may not return to cover the earth.H7760H1366H5674H7725H3680H776
10He sends forth springs in the valleys; They flow between the mountains;H7971H4599H5158H1980H2022
11They give drink to every beast of the field; The wild donkeys quench their thirst.H8248H2416H7704H6501H7665H6772
12Beside them the birds of the heavens dwell; They lift up [their] voices among the branches.H5775H8064H7931H5414H6963H996H6073
13He waters the mountains from His upper chambers; The earth is satisfied with the fruit of His works.H8248H2022H5944H776H7646H6529H4639
14He causes the grass to grow for the cattle, And vegetation for the labor of man, So that he may bring forth food from the earth,H2682H6779H929H6212H5656H120H3318H3899H776
15And wine which makes man's heart glad, So that he may make [his] face glisten with oil, And food which sustains man's heart.H3196H8055H3824H582H8081H6440H6670H3899H5582H582H3824
16The trees of the LORD drink their fill, The cedars of Lebanon which He planted,H6086H3068H7646H730H3844H5193
17Where the birds build their nests, [And] the stork, whose home is the fir trees.H6833H7077H2624H1265H1004
18The high mountains are for the wild goats; The cliffs are a refuge for the rock badgers.H1364H2022H4268H3277H5553H8227
19He made the moon for the seasons; The sun knows the place of its setting.H6213H3394H4150H8121H3045H3996
20Thou dost appoint darkness and it becomes night, In which all the beasts of the forest prowl about.H7896H2822H3915H2416H3293H7430
21The young lions roar after their prey, And seek their food from God.H3715H7580H2964H1245H400H410
22[When] the sun rises they withdraw, And lie down in their dens.H8121H2224H622H7257H4585
23Man goes forth to his work And to his labor until evening.H120H3318H6467H5656H6153
24O LORD, how many are Thy works! In wisdom Thou hast made them all; The earth is full of Thy possessions.H3068H7231H4639H2451H6213H776H4390H7075
25There is the sea, great and broad, In which are swarms without number, Animals both small and great.H1419H7342H3027H3220H7431H4557H6996H1419H2416
26There the ships move along, [And] Leviathan, which Thou hast formed to sport in it.H1980H591H3882H3335H7832
27They all wait for Thee, To give them their food in due season.H7663H5414H400H6256
28Thou dost give to them, they gather [it] up; Thou dost open Thy hand, they are satisfied with good.H5414H3950H6605H3027H7646H2896
29Thou dost hide Thy face, they are dismayed; Thou dost take away their spirit, they expire, And return to their dust.H5641H6440H926H622H7307H1478H7725H6083
30Thou dost send forth Thy Spirit, they are created; And Thou dost renew the face of the ground.H7971H7307H1254H2318H6440H127
31Let the glory of the LORD endure forever; Let the LORD be glad in His works;H3519H3068H5769H3068H8055H4639
32He looks at the earth, and it trembles; He touches the mountains, and they smoke.H5027H776H7460H5060H2022H6225
33I will sing to the LORD as long as I live; I will sing praise to my God while I have my being.H7891H3068H2416H2167H430H5750
34Let my meditation be pleasing to Him; As for me, I shall be glad in the LORD.H7879H6149H8055H3068
35Let sinners be consumed from the earth, And let the wicked be no more. Bless the LORD, O my soul. Praise the LORD!H2400H8552H776H7563H1288H3068H5315H1984H3050
